Dear all,

I would like to relase from the inlet multiple particle size. Exemple : 10% of particles have 10e-6m, 10% have 20% as size ... 10% have 100e-6m as size.

Is it possible to do this with comsol?

I'm not sure how to add a specific, discrete size distribution on COMSOL, but you can always have 2, 3, 4 or how many partucles "types" you need coming from the same inlet and set it like. Particle A is released every 0.1 s and Particle B is released every 0.2 s.

This way, for every 0.2 s, you might have 2 particle A for each particle B.
